Description

Rethinking the history of women's writing and literary history itself, this new volume examines the diversity of early women's writing (from verse and songs to household records and recipes), offering a new paradigm for understanding women's shaping roles in the literary, religious, and political movements of the sixteenth century. Review Winner of the 2011 Society for the Study of Early Modern Women Collaborative Project Award 'This is a landmark volume, and one which will give new direction to the study of early modern women and the multiple ways in which they were active participants in the literary culture of the sixteenth century.' - Margaret Ezell, Distinguished Professor of English, Texas A&M University, USA 'This highly stimulating set of essays is the second in a series of volumes charting the history of British women's writing...This volume of essays takes the diversity of female reading and writing practices as its starting point. It also builds on very recent interest in women's productive participation in literary networks and in cultural communities of various sorts, as well as developing the growing literature on the valences of early modern spaces...The authors of these essays have mobilized this and other currents of early modern scholarship to fashion an effective, revisionary historiography. Using this framework, the essays succeed admirably in making timely and productive connections between women's writing and the multifarious spaces and discourses that women inhabited in early modern Britain...In sum, this collection offers a richly detailed and nuanced, fresh topography of women's writing of this era that is astute in scholarship and attuned to the latest developments in the field.' - Femke Molekamp, Renaissance Quarterly Book Description This book examines the diversity of early women's writing, offering a new paradigm for understanding women's shaping roles in the literary, religious and political movements of the sixteenth century About the Author Caroline Bicks, Associate Professor of English, Boston College, USA Heidi Brayman Hackel, Associate Professor of English, University of California at Riverside, USA Pamela Allen Brown, Associate Professor of English, University of Connecticut, Stamford, USA Christine Coch, Associate Professor of English, The College of the Holy Cross, USA A.E.B.
